
About this episode
Today, host Reed Galen interviews Amy McGrath, a retired Marine fighter pilot and candidate for the U.S. Senate from Kentucky. They discuss her motivations for running, the key issues facing Kentuckians, including healthcare and tariffs, and her perspectives on national security and military leadership.
McGrath emphasizes the importance of engaging with forgotten communities and fighting for the needs of everyday Kentuckians, particularly veterans. She also addresses the challenges women face in the military and the need for a strong, independent military leadership.
